How to Apply Kiss Lash Glue Liner Like a Pro
For anyone looking to achieve flawless eyelashes effortlessly, the Kiss Lash Glue Liner is a game-changer. This innovative product combines the ease of a liner with the power of lash glue, making the application process quick and seamless. To apply the Kiss Lash Glue Liner like a pro, follow these simple steps.
First, ensure your eyelids are clean and free of any oil or makeup residue. Next, shake the liner well to activate the adhesive. Then, carefully line your upper lash line with the glue liner, making sure to get as close to the roots of your lashes as possible. Allow the liner to dry for a few seconds until it becomes tacky.
Once the liner is tacky, it's time to apply your false lashes. Simply place the lashes on top of the liner, starting from the inner corner and working your way outwards. Press the lashes down gently to secure them in place. Voila! You now have perfect, long-lasting lashes that will stay put all day.

Common Mistakes to Avoid When Using Kiss Lash Glue Liner
When it comes to applying false lashes, using a lash glue liner can be a game changer. Kiss Lash Glue Liner is a popular choice among beauty enthusiasts for its convenience and ease of use. However, there are some common mistakes that you should avoid to ensure a flawless application.
One common mistake is applying too much liner. It's important to remember that a little goes a long way with lash glue liner. Applying too much can result in a messy application and make it difficult for the lashes to adhere properly. Another mistake to avoid is touching the liner before it has dried completely. This can cause the liner to smudge and make it challenging to place the lashes correctly.
Additionally, not waiting long enough for the liner to become tacky is a mistake that many people make. It's crucial to wait until the liner is tacky to the touch before applying the lashes to ensure a secure hold. Lastly, not cleaning the brush tip after each use can lead to clumpy liner application and make it harder to create a precise line.
